Commercial Slab Construction in Fort Collins, CO

Commercial slab construction services involve the installation of concrete foundation slabs that serve as the base for various types of commercial buildings and structures. These projects typically include warehouses, retail spaces, office buildings, and other large-scale facilities. Property owners seeking this service usually want to understand the scope of preparation work involved, such as site grading and soil assessment, as well as the durability and load-bearing capacity of the slabs. Clear information about the process, materials used, and how the slab design supports the intended use helps ensure the foundation meets the needs of the project.

Before requesting commercial slab construction, property owners often inquire about the planning and permitting requirements, as well as the timeline and any necessary site preparations. It’s important to consider factors like drainage, reinforcement, and future expansion plans. Understanding these elements can help ensure the construction process aligns with project goals, provides a stable foundation, and minimizes potential issues during and after installation. Proper planning and communication are key to achieving a successful outcome for commercial slab projects.

Common Commercial Slab Construction Jobs

Commercial slab construction involves creating durable concrete foundations for various business and industrial buildings.

Parking lot slabs provide a stable surface for vehicle traffic and parking areas on commercial properties.

Warehouse floors require strong, level slabs to support heavy equipment and storage needs.

Sidewalk and walkway slabs enhance accessibility and safety around commercial sites.

Retail and storefront slabs establish a solid base for building entrances and display areas.

Loading dock slabs are designed to withstand frequent vehicle and freight activity at commercial facilities.

Commercial Slab Construction Questions

What types of projects require a commercial slab? Commercial slabs are commonly used for building foundations, parking lots, loading docks, and storage areas on commercial properties.

What materials are used for commercial slabs? Concrete is the primary material, often reinforced with steel to provide strength and durability for heavy use.

How thick should a commercial slab be? The thickness varies based on the intended use, typically ranging from 4 to 12 inches to support different loads and traffic.

What should property owners consider before installing a commercial slab? Proper site preparation, soil stability, and drainage are important factors to ensure a long-lasting and functional slab.
